Agnès Firmin Le Bodo, Minister of Health, was heard on Tuesday, January 9, during a free hearing, as part of an investigation opened for undeclared gifts, France Télévisions learned from the Le Havre prosecutor, confirming information from BFMTV. She was heard in the premises of the regional directorate of the economy, employment, labor and solidarity of Rouen (Seine-Maritime), by investigators from the judicial police and the general directorate of competition, of consumption and the repression of fraud, responsible for investigations.

Since the publication of an investigation by Mediapart on December 21, Agnès Firmin Le Bodo is suspected of having accepted, when she was a pharmacist in Le Havre, gifts from Urgo laboratories between 2015 and 2020, for a total value of 20,000 euros. During a visit to the Rouen University Hospital on December 31, she refuted this to AFP All “conflict of interest”.
